Screen shot of message at Elections Nova Scotia’s website that says: “Provincial General Election 2024 Tuesday, November 26, 2024, was election day in Nova Scotia. Election Status Update – Vote Count Continues Elections Nova Scotia – The vote count for the 42nd provincial general election will resume this morning, Wednesday, November 27, 2024, at 9 am. The hand count of the paper write-in ballots for out of district polls for various electoral districts and the in-district write-in ballot poll for the electoral district of Yarmouth was suspended at 1:30 am Wednesday, November 27, 2024. All other ballot counting are complete and the unofficial results are on Elections Nova Scotia’s website.”
For anyone else wondering exactly how #PC blue #novascotia went last night, Elections Nova Scotia suspended vote counting at 1:30am and started up again this morning at 9 for the last few straggler districts. Final results to come.
